ACDT
The Africa Childrens Development Trust is a UK based non profit organisation dedicated to providing chiropractic care & protection from malaria to underprivileged children in Uganda. The Trust aims to provide 6 monthly chiropractic care to children under 16 years of age living in some of the poorest areas, villages & orphanages. The Trust will also strive to provide each child with a mosquito net to support the prevention of malaria which kills approx 800,000 children in Africa each year.

Amazon Promise
Amazon Promise is a U.S. 501(c)(3) non-profit organization formed to provide desperately needed medical care to remote, poverty-stricken populations living in the Upper Amazon Basin of Northeastern Peru. Since 1993, Amazon Promise has been providing essential medical services and education to residents of Iquitos and neighboring Belén, along with routine medical outreach and local training and education in 36 jungle villages located throughout Loreto, Peru's largest state.

PMN
Project Mosquito is a collaborative project between BTC and POL and the Kenyan based Akado Medical Clinic. The project's focus is the alleviation of endemic malaria in the Suba District of Kenya. The clinic is provided with long lasting mosquito bed nets (LLINs) which the staff distributes to orphaned and vulnerable children and pregnant mothers in the Suba District.

SOS Enfants BF
SOS Enfants Orodara, active since 1999, actively promotes and protects the rights of children in the Kenedougou region of Burkina Faso. They work with multiple international partners and local community groups to develop projects which assist orphans and vulnerable children by providing refuge and counseling, tuition assistance, health care and health education, and development of small enterprise.
